Welcoming All Students: A Simple Tool for Student Success

For most students, the syllabus is the front door to your course. While outlining course content and academic expectations, your syllabus also reveals assumptions, attitudes, values, and beliefs that shape your teaching. As students enter through this front door, how do we assure they all feel welcome? And how can we best emphasize their path to success?

In this session, we will introduce Germanna’s Syllabus Review Guide, designed by faculty for faculty. Adapted from “Equity-Minded Inquiry Series-Syllabus Review,” by the Center for Urban Education (CUE), this tool prompts instructors to reflect on language and teaching practices that effectively reach all students. Participants will learn how Germanna developed this tool to apply to all disciplines and explore how it can improve the student experience.

The syllabus review tool prompts faculty members to consider changes to tone and instructional content, while maintaining discipline integrity and clear communication. 

The participants will:

  1. Gain access to the PDF-based tool to review their own syllabi.
  2. Explore examples of welcoming and unwelcoming syllabus language.
  3. Reflect on equitable syllabus practices:
  4. Does your syllabus welcome students and create a classroom culture in which they feel safe and respected?
  5. Does your syllabus create a partnership in which faculty and students work together to ensure success?
  6. Does your syllabus validate students’ ability to be successful? 
  7. Does your syllabus represent a range of diversity in assignments, readings, and other materials when appropriate?
  8. Does your syllabus demystify college, department, and course policies and practices?
